Sha256: dbf1cadce1eb225ecc0aa8d7e93db8c4694161488d70c90249812edb8b228a8c
Contents?: true
Size: 1.78 KB
Versions: 8
Compression:
Stored size: 1.78 KB
Contents
{:uriI"Êfile:///Users/prehnra/src/revelry_core/spec/dummy/spec/javascripts/extensions/mixins_spec.js?type=application/javascript&pipeline=self&id=e8c96f55276d154c1442efa7c142e261ec0b53960e44be10bec239be0b14aec0:ET:load_pathI"@/Users/prehnra/src/revelry_core/spec/dummy/spec/javascripts;F: filenameI"Z/Users/prehnra/src/revelry_core/spec/dummy/spec/javascripts/extensions/mixins_spec.js;T: nameI"extensions/mixins_spec;T:logical_pathI"#extensions/mixins_spec.self.js;T:content_typeI"application/javascript;T:sourceI"gdescribe('Rev', function(){ it('can include mixins to function classes', function() { var mixin = { componentDidMount: function() {} }; Rev.appComponent('__ESTestComponent', class extends React.Component { render() { return <div>Success</div>; } static get mixins() { return [mixin]; } } ) spyOn(mixin, componentDidMount); var element = document.createElement('div'); React.render(React.createElement(App.Components.__ESTestComponent, {}), element); expect(mixin.componentDidMount).toBeCalled(); }); }); ;T: metadata{:dependencieso:Set: @hash{ I"environment-version;TTI"environment-paths;TTI"Zprocessors:type=application/javascript&file_type=application/javascript&pipeline=self;TTI"hfile-digest:///Users/prehnra/src/revelry_core/spec/dummy/spec/javascripts/extensions/mixins_spec.js;TT: requiredo;;{ :stubbedo;;{ : linkso;;{ :charsetI" utf-8;F:digest"%æUêÑY‰áIÛ4ŸEÏj©rÞ >ê¨ð$RýüIOd:lengthig:integrityI"Xni:///sha-256;5lXq0VmJ4a1J2x00nxVFz2qpct6gPuqo8CRS_fxJT2Q?ct=application/javascript;T:dependencies_digest"%ÌùGoÐéVôóu«V?ÿ^ëÓ=È#¶+õ¹ë*w#”:idI"Ee8c96f55276d154c1442efa7c142e261ec0b53960e44be10bec239be0b14aec0;F: mtimel+†RU
Version data entries
8 entries across 8 versions & 1 rubygems